Borneo's Albino orangutan released back into the wildBorneo's Albino orangutan released back into the wild

The first-ever recorded albino orangutan has been released into the wild, nearly two years after it was first discovered by the Borneo Orangutan Survival Foundation (BOSF).

Papua leaders demand end to Indonesian military operationPapua leaders demand end to Indonesian military operation
Image copyrightAFPImage caption The 17 workers killed in the Papua attack earlier this month were from other parts of Indonesia

The governor of Indonesia's eastern Papua province has called for an end to an intense military operation against independence rebels in the remote jungle-covered region.

Chinese chemistry student charged with poisoning US roommateChinese chemistry student charged with poisoning US roommate
Image copyrightPennsylvania policeImage caption The student is a chemistry major and said he purchased the thallium to use on himself

A Chinese chemistry student at a US university tried to poison his African American roommate over a period of several months, prosecutors allege.
